Microsoft tests feature to allow users sign in to websites using passkeys on Windows 11
IANS -
Users will be able to "go to any app or website that supports passkeys to create and sign in using passkeys with the Windows Hello native experience", the tech giant said in a Windows Insider blogpost. Once a passkey is created, users can use Windows Hello -- face, fingerprint or PIN -- to sign in.

WhatsApp rolling out 32-person video calling feature on Windows beta
IANS -
Beta users will receive a message that invites them to try calling their groups, reports WABetaInfo. Earlier, only the ability to place audio calls with up to 32 people was available on Windows. However now, with the latest update, beta users can also video call with up to 32 people. The new feature is currently available to some beta testers that install the latest WhatsApp beta for Windows update, and is expected to roll out to more users over the coming days, the report said.
Google introduces Shop tab on Android TV
IANS -
The Shop tab allows users explore movies to buy or rent and make purchases directly on their Android TV, the tech giant said in a support page on Wednesday. "So whether you are searching for a new and popular movie not yet available on other streaming services or you are looking to make a one-time movie purchase without a subscription, the Shop tab makes it easy."
